4.0 out of 5 stars A very convenient bag for girls., September 2, 2011
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
This review is from: DAKINE Girl's Garden Pack (Sports)
Review of Dakine Garden Pack in Geneve.
I'll try to be objective and detailed about this review, as of course when buying online, you're never sure how the product will be in real life, therefore every little bit helps. Some of the information will be repetitive, but I'll try to add anything new I felt wasn't mentioned before in previous reviews.

Pros:
- Dakine makes excellent quality sturdy bags. Even the inside liner is great and is a pretty turquoise color like the logo and zipper etc.
- The front of the bag has a little slot that doesnt close. Good for keeping things like a pen etc that can be retrieved quickly and won't be missed terribly is lost.
- The first zippered section has space for a lunch box (small), phone, calculator, keys etc. The organization is excellent, and anyone who likes to keep their things in order would appreciate the design
- In the second zippered section there is space enough inside to carry a Mac 13", two or three thin 70-page notebooks, and a thin 1-2" thickness textbook
- If you don't mind crowding a bit, you can even perhaps stuff in a small umbrella
- there are two zipper sliders per section, which means you can bring them all in on one side and use a lock and key to lock them together if you're worried about your laptops' safety in the train etc.
- The shoulder straps are broad so equally distributes weight without cutting
- Two mesh side pockets for water bottles

Cons:
- The color of the Geneve print is really pretty but isn't as bright and clear as shown in the pictures. The prints kind of fade in together, so from a distance it can look like one solid grayish backpack. If you don't mind that, it isn;t really a big deal.
- I don't carry textbooks with me if I can help it, so I wanted a small backpack to basically carry my laptop, notebooks, scrubs, etc. The official website describes the dimensions to be 17x12x6. When the bag is filled up, it tends to look a little bulky. Again, if you don't mind that (or if you were looking for that), then it isn't a big deal.
- The shoulder straps are a little too broad for my taste. It helps with shoulder pain, however, I feel like I can't carry the backpack with semi formal outfits. As I don't like shifting stuff between bags, I wanted something that can go from school to work seamlessly. I'm sure many people can pull it off, but I know I won't.

Bottom line: if you're looking specifically for a book bag, then this is the bag for you. It does carry a decent amount of textbooks, but nothing thicker than 2 or 3" as the bag only extends to a 6" thickness. If you like to organize, then this again is the bag for you. But, if you need a multifunctional bag, this is unfortunately too school-ish. So I'm going for the Dakine Messenger bag in Geneve instead, which offers everything this bag does, except the sunglass pouch. It's a little pricier than the Garden pack, but it's something I can use even after graduating so not a bad investment. Also, it looks cute!
